Ingredients You’ll Need

Most of these items are likely already in your pantry. We use fresh seasonal produce like basil to brighten the flavors.

  • 1.5 lbs boneless skinless chicken breasts, sliced into cutlets
  • 1/2 teaspoon kosher sal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, divided
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/2 cup chicken stock
  • 15 oz crushed tomatoes
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1/4 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
  • 1/2 cup heavy cream
  • 1/2 c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1/4 cup fresh basil leaves, chiffonade

Step-by-Step Directions

  1. Pat chicken dry and season both sides with salt and pepper.
  2. In a large skillet, heat olive oil and 1 tablespoon of butter over medium-high heat.
  3. Sear chicken cutlets for 5 minutes per side until internal temperature reaches 165°F.
  4. Remove chicken from skillet and tent with foil to keep warm.
  5. Add remaining 1 tablespoon of butter and sauté minced garlic for 60 seconds.
  6. Pour in chicken stock to deglaze the pan, scraping the fond from the bottom.
  7. Incorporate crushed tomatoes, oregano, and red pepper flakes; simmer for 8 minutes.
  8. Reduce heat to low and whisk in heavy cream and Parmesan cheese.
  9. Return chicken to the skillet and simmer for 2 minutes to incorporate.
  10. Garnish with fresh basil and serve immediately.

Storage & Reheating

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ge. It stays fresh and delicious for up to three days. Reheat it gently on the stovetop over low heat. You might need a splash of water to loosen the sauce. This is a meal prep dream for easy lunches.

Tips for Best Results

  • Always pat your chicken dry for a perfect golden sear.
  • Do not crowd the pan while cooking the chicken cutlets.
  • Use freshly grated Parmesan for the smoothest sauce texture.
  • Don’t skip deglazing the pan to capture all the flavor.
  • Let the sauce simmer long enough to thicken slightly.
  • Fresh basil is essential for that vibrant finish.

Ways to Switch It Up

  • Stir in a handful of baby spinach at the end.
  • Swap chicken breasts for juicy boneless chicken thighs.
  • Add sun-dried tomatoes for an extra punch of flavor.
  • Use a splash of white wine instead of chicken stock.

Common Questions

Can I use frozen chicken?

Yes, but make sure it is fully thawed and patted dry first.

Is this dish spicy?

It has a very mild heat from the red pepper flakes.

Can I make this dairy-free?

You can use coconut cream and nutritional yeast for a similar vibe.
